Each summer United Way coordinates an annual School Supply Drive in Fargo to equip thousands of local K-12 students with the backpacks and supplies they need to succeed in school. Last year, 5,800 local students were equipped with a backpack and set of school supplies.
Again this year, the FargoDome is taking the part by hosting the event. FargoDome General Manager Rob Sobolik says it’s been a successful event in the past.
Sobolik tells WZFG that the distributions are scheduled this Saturday from 8 a.m. until 11:30am, and next Tuesday from 4 p.m. until 7 p.m. Saturday, August 4 from 8:00-11:30am.
